As shown in Figure 8 on page 18, the ESR drop is present in any case, but using the droop
function the total deviation of the output voltage is minimized. In practice the droop function
introduces a static error (Vdroop in Figure 8 on page 18) proportional to the output current.
Since a sense resistor is not present, the output DC current is measured by using the
intrinsic resistance of the inductance (a few m
Ω). So the low-pass filtered inductor voltage
(that is the inductor current) is added to the feedback signal, implementing the droop
function in a simple way. Referring to the schematic in Figure 9, the static characteristic of
the closed loop system is:
Equation 13
Where VPROG is the output voltage of the digital to analog converter (i.e. the set point) and
RL is the inductance resistance. The second term of the equation allows a positive offset at
zero load (
∆V+); the third term introduces the droop effect (∆V
DROOP). Note that the droop
effect is equal the ESR drop if:
Equation 14
